I was down at the park today(fri 7/18/2008) checking on the ACOE progress on finishing up the work at the remediation site...

The four 55gal drums are still there...the remaining silt fencing and hay bales have Not been removed...

I spoke with the Parks and Rec. Director...just happened to catch her in the park...

We spoke about the course and moving forward...it all still seems positive ...it will be the fall before much happens...

I have produced a document that lists the many different things on each hole that need to be completed in order to finish construction of the course...

A large part of that goal is to create a sustainable landscape design...

Unfortunately, this means that the course will remain in a very overgrown condition...we do NOT have permission to alter the conditions of the course in any way...

The only exceptions to this rule are Holes#6 & #7...

Only under my supervision can we continue with the landscaping on these two holes as long as we do not disturb the soil...

Please refrain from doing any thing to the course...Any kind of cutting or working on the course might jepordize our relationship with the town...

We have waited almost 5 years since the "No Dig" order was enacted...

A few more months will go by fast...

Anybody see on the TV news that the Charlestown Town Council President was arrested for assaulting a person inside town hall video taping the council mtg in action...

May give you some idea of the sillyness of politics...

Disc golf was brought up during this very contentious meeting...

I hope that the disc golf was not contaminated with some of the town silliness...

Please respect the wishes of the town and wait for the official lifting of the "No Dig" order...also understand that the entire park is under a "No Dig" order...Disc Golf is not the only park entity waiting for the "No Dig" to go away...

There is an observatory in the park that is open on Fri eves...only a few people can see what the telescope sees...They are going to build a star theater with sixty or so seats with a digital projection of what the telescope sees...This project is a $250,000.00+ project... they had raised most of the funding and had a building permit when the "No Dig" was enacted...

Please be patient... it will be worth it in the end...

The meeting went well...we have been given permission to move forward with some of the stuff to finish with the course...

We can still not disturb the soil...Town Council has to lift the "NO Dig" order...

It is possible that this could happen at the next council mtg...

I have to produce a list of the first things that we want to accomplish with out digging...

Any work that is done to the course has to be organized with and through me...I am the Volunteer Co-ordinater for the Ninigret Parks Disc Golf Course...

I will be organizing some work days in the near future to continue with the quest to open a public disc golf course with 18 pole holes in R.I.

I was also given permission to host the 17th R.I. Frostbite Classic on Feb.14,2009...

There is a lot of Fund raising to do to complete this Disc Golf course....

There is an acct with $2600.00 in it... I want nine new Mach III's for the holes in the "Back Nine"... Number plates for the Mach II News that are on the front nine...Signs for tees..signs for rules..signs for...Tee pads for all the tees... a total of 54 different tee areas...Fly18 pads or the new Vibram pads???

The list of things to do is a very long one...
